
Cost of Swale Repair in Willoughby
The cost of swale repair in Willoughby, OH can vary significantly based on several factors. Swales, which are shallow, vegetated channels designed to manage water runoff, often require maintenance and repair to ensure they function correctly. Understanding the factors that influence the cost and the common tasks involved can help homeowners budget for these necessary repairs.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Extent of Damage: The more severe the damage, the higher the repair costs.
- Swale Size: Larger swales typically require more materials and labor.
- Vegetation Type: Specific plants may be more expensive to replace or maintain.
- Soil Condition: Poor soil may need additional treatment or replacement.
- Accessibility: Hard-to-reach areas can increase labor costs.
- Permits and Regulations: Compliance with local regulations may add to the cost.
- Professional Expertise: Hiring experienced contractors can be more expensive but ensures quality.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Willoughby, OH) |
---|---|
Minor Erosion Repair | $300 - $600 |
Major Erosion Repair |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Vegetation Replacement | $200 - $800 |
Soil Amendment | $150 - $500 |
Swale Regrading | $500 - $2,000 |
Drainage Improvement | $1,000 - $4,000 |
Permit Fees | $50 - $200 |
